Keneds Posted August 31, 2016 Posted August 31, 2016 recently purchased a 2016 175 txw which comes stock with a Minnkota Edge 45. Im looking to move to a more powerful Minnkota. I also have the Tracker (Dowco) boat cover and i have been told that the cover will not work with a larger trolling motor. Does anyone have any experience with this? I really need to upgrade the motor but the cover was around $500 and i need the cover to work. Thx, Ken Quote
Super User A-Jay Posted August 31, 2016 Super User Posted August 31, 2016 I do not have a Tracker but have recently purchased a new boat along with the custom travel cover for it. The MK Fortrex 112 I upgraded to would not allow the cover to fit correctly over the trolling motor. Solution for me was to install the MK Quick Release bracket. I do not use the travel cover every trip but when I choose to it's an easy deal to simply unplug the TM, slip it off the bracket, and place the whole unit on the deck in front of the seats. It still travels in the boat & under the protection provided by the cover. An additional benefit of the quick release bracket is this same procedure can be used if / when the TM is in need of any repair; rather than unbolting it from the deck. There are several bracket models. You can contact a MK dealer for the correct one for your particular application. A-Jay 2 Quote
Super User WIGuide Posted August 31, 2016 Super User Posted August 31, 2016 Your cover will not work with a physically larger trolling motor. Depending on what you get, it should fit unless the bracket makes it sit higher or the shaft is longer. I would upgrade tm's regardless and either go AJ's route with the quick release plate, or take the boat and cover in to an upholstery shop and have them alter the cover to fit. It shouldn't cost that much and then you've got what you need. 2 Quote
Super User gim Posted August 31, 2016 Super User Posted August 31, 2016 My boat came equipped with that Minn Kota Edge 45 model too and I immediately upgraded it. My boat is not a tracker (its a ranger rt178) but its similar in build and weight to yours. I have the Minn Kota Maxxum (70 pound thrust) now and it works well for the boat I have. Rarely do I ever have to use it on full power but I think its better to have the power if I ever need it. I would do what WI Guide said and if you want the cover to fit over the new bow mount, then retrofit the cover for it. The Fortrex is a beast and probably isn't necessary on a smaller tin boat like yours. Quote
